In season five (2002–03), the powers of her unborn child makes Piper indestructible. Initially, the baby makes her self-healing, [26] and later protects her with a force field. [27] When the child is born, to everyone's surprise, a boy—in a trip to the future she had only seen a daughter [28] —Piper names him Wyatt Matthew Halliwell. [29]
Piper is a 2016 American animated short film produced by Pixar Animation Studios. Written and directed by Alan Barillaro , it was theatrically released alongside Pixar's Finding Dory on June 17, 2016. [ 2 ]

This power was discovered when Piper was a baby by Betty, who believes it is karmic punishment because she was too old for children when Piper was born. After noticing that baby birds learn to fly from being pushed out of the nest, Piper decides to jump off of the roof. This works and she discovers she has the ability to fly as well as float.
